Description
Health economics has made or stimulated numerous contributions to various areas of economics: the theory of human capital; the economics of insurance; principal-agent theory; asymmetric information; econometrics; the theory of incomplete markets; and, the foundations of welfare economics. This title surveys the literature in health economics.
